Baharawada

Baharawada is a village located in Kolaras tehsil of Shivpuri district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 45km away from sub-district headquarter Kolaras (tehsildar office) and 50km away from district headquarter Shivpuri. As per 2009 stats, Paroda is the gram panchayat of Baharawada village.

About Baharawada

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Baharawada is 455719. The village spans a total geographical area of 254.87 hectares. Kolaras is nearest town to Baharawada village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 45km away.

Population of Baharawada

According to the 2011 Census, Baharawada has a total population of about 187, with approximately 112 males and 75 females. The sex ratio is around 669 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 31 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 56.15%, with male literacy at about 74.11% and female literacy near 29.33%. Connectivity of Baharawada

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Baharawada. As per the 2011 stats, Baharawada had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
